Discover St. Louis Rap Prodigy: Nite Owl
He has released 22 independent albums over the span of his stellar career while gaining over two million streams across all platforms. His "Flock" are one of the most loyal fan bases one will find in the rap community. His latest album, "Unsigned Hype" features production by Grammy nominated producer Joe Capo, of the storied... Discover Lyrical Rap Artist Hiway – Straight Out of Humboldt
Hiway’s sound is fast, fun, and can carry a strong message dedicated to a great theme, much like in his release “Smile”. Hiway has songs for days. According to his Spotify discography, Hiway has been releasing music since 2008. 13 years in the rap game is a testament to his commitment to learn and achieve in the hip hop world.
